The speculative nature of penny stocks lends itself to a "do it yourself" approach through an online brokerage service. How OTC Securities Are Traded. Trading done on OTC securities is very similar to that done on any other exchange. An investor must first open an account with a broker who puts in buy and sell orders on different OTC securities. Market makers then ensure that the trades go through at the quoted price and volume. Penny Stocks For Dummies. Other companies acquire penny stock companies quite often.
